The Algeria Ski Market is a niche segment within the country`s tourism industry, primarily concentrated in the Atlas Mountains. Despite having limited infrastructure and facilities compared to traditional ski destinations, such as those in Europe or North America, skiing in Algeria is gaining popularity among locals and some international visitors. The season typically runs from December to March, offering a shorter window compared to other regions. The lack of developed resorts and equipment rental services presents challenges for growth in the market, with potential for investment and development opportunities. However, the unique experience of skiing in Algeria`s rugged landscapes and relatively affordable pricing compared to more established ski destinations contribute to its appeal for adventure-seeking travelers. Overall, the Algeria Ski Market has potential for growth with the right investments in infrastructure and marketing efforts.

The Algeria Ski Market faces several challenges, primarily due to the country`s geographic location and climate. Algeria is known for its hot desert climate, which limits the availability of natural snow for skiing activities. This results in a short ski season and dependence on artificial snowmaking techniques. Additionally, the lack of developed ski resorts and infrastructure in Algeria hinders the growth of the ski market. The limited awareness and interest in skiing among the local population also pose challenges for the industry. Furthermore, economic factors and political instability in the region can impact the overall tourism and leisure activities, including skiing. Overall, the Algeria Ski Market struggles with issues related to climate, infrastructure, awareness, and economic conditions.
The Algeria Ski Market presents several investment opportunities for both local and international investors. With the country`s diverse terrain and growing interest in winter sports, there is potential for developing ski resorts, ski schools, equipment rental services, and accommodation facilities in popular ski destinations like Tikjda and Chréa. Additionally, investments in infrastructure development, such as ski lifts and snowmaking systems, can enhance the overall skiing experience and attract more visitors. Furthermore, marketing and promotion of Algeria as a ski destination can help tap into the international ski tourism market. Overall, investing in the Algeria Ski Market has the potential for long-term growth and profitability as the demand for winter sports experiences continues to rise in the region.
